950,256 is a composite number, even.
950,256 (nine hundred fifty thousand two hundred fifty-six) is an even 6-digit number. It is a composite number with 30 divisors, and factors as 2⁴ × 3² × 6,599. Its proper divisors sum to 1,709,544,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xE7FF0.
